Die NOTFALLBOX - Notfall-Wissen offline!

Per WiFi-/WLAN-Hotspot auf Notfall-Wissen zugreifen

Benutzer-Werkzeuge

Webseiten-Werkzeuge


nfb:software:installation:pi:2:ap

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en RevisionVor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
nfb:software:installation:pi:2:ap [2023/12/23 19:12] – [Access-Point einrichten] dj1ngnfb:software:installation:pi:2:ap [2024/02/10 15:05] (aktuell) – [Access-Point in Betrieb nehmen] dj1ng
Zeile 1: Zeile 1:
 ====== V2: Wireless Access Point (WAP) ====== ====== V2: Wireless Access Point (WAP) ======
-Ganz wichtig: Wir schalten den Stromspar-Modus des WiFi-Dongles aus, bevor wir das vergessen ;-)+**Ganz wichtig: USB-WiFi-Dongle einstecken ;-)** 
 + 
 +Nun schalten wir zuerst den Stromspar-Modus des WiFi-Dongles aus, bevor wir das vergessen ;-)
 Sonst muss man als Benutzer alle Nase lang die WiFi-/WLAN-Verbindung neu starten und sich neu anmelden.  Sonst muss man als Benutzer alle Nase lang die WiFi-/WLAN-Verbindung neu starten und sich neu anmelden. 
  
   * ''sudo iw dev wlan0 set power_save off''   * ''sudo iw dev wlan0 set power_save off''
-  * ''sudo nano /boot/config.txt''\\   Am ENDE der Datei hinzufügen:+  * Raspberry OS =<11: ''sudo nano /boot/config.txt''\\   Raspberry OS >=12: ''sudo nano /boot/firmware/config.txt''\\   Am ENDE der Datei hinzufügen:
 <code> <code>
 ### Internen WLAN-Chip abschalten (Soweit vorhanden) ### Internen WLAN-Chip abschalten (Soweit vorhanden)
Zeile 11: Zeile 13:
 dtoverlay=disable-bt</code> dtoverlay=disable-bt</code>
   * Speichern, Schließen und neu booten.   * Speichern, Schließen und neu booten.
 +<note important>Soll zunächst mit dem onBoard-WLAN-Chip gearbeitet werden, so darf dieser natürlich NICHT ausgeschaltet werden ;-)</note>
 ===== Installation notwendiger Software ===== ===== Installation notwendiger Software =====
-  * ''sudo apt -y install dnsmasq hostapd iptables dhcpcd''+  * ''sudo apt -y install dnsmasq hostapd iptables''
   * hostapd -> Software für den Access-Point selbst   * hostapd -> Software für den Access-Point selbst
   * dnsmasq -> kleiner und leichter DHCP- & DNS-Server   * dnsmasq -> kleiner und leichter DHCP- & DNS-Server
Zeile 19: Zeile 21:
  
 ===== WLAN konfigurieren ===== ===== WLAN konfigurieren =====
 +  * ''sudo apt -y install dhcpcd5''
   * ''sudo nano /etc/dhcpcd.conf''\\    Am Schluss der Datei folgendes eintragen:   * ''sudo nano /etc/dhcpcd.conf''\\    Am Schluss der Datei folgendes eintragen:
 <code>interface wlan0 <code>interface wlan0
Zeile 25: Zeile 28:
   * ''sudo systemctl restart dhcpcd''   * ''sudo systemctl restart dhcpcd''
   * Mit ''ip l'' stellen wir fest, dass eth0 und wlan0 als Interface vorhanden sind.   * Mit ''ip l'' stellen wir fest, dass eth0 und wlan0 als Interface vorhanden sind.
 +<note important>Wenn die Datei dhcpcd.conf leer ist, ist dieser Dämon nicht installiert. In diesem Fall bitte mit ''sudo apt -y install dhcpcd*'' installieren.</note>
  
 ===== DHCP-Server und DNS einrichten ===== ===== DHCP-Server und DNS einrichten =====
Zeile 38: Zeile 42:
  
 ===== DHCP-Server/DNS-Cache in Betrieb nehmen ===== ===== DHCP-Server/DNS-Cache in Betrieb nehmen =====
-  * ''sudo systemctl restart dnsmasq''+  * ''sudo systemctl restart dnsmasq && sudo systemctl enable dnsmasq''
   * ''sudo systemctl status dnsmasq''   * ''sudo systemctl status dnsmasq''
   * In der dritten zeile finden wir: "Active: <fc #00ff00>active (running)</fc>"   * In der dritten zeile finden wir: "Active: <fc #00ff00>active (running)</fc>"
   * Wer aufmerksam liest, wird in der Ausgabe des Status den Fehler finden, dass "wlan0" nicht vorhanden sei. Dieser Fehler interessiert uns an dieser Stelle NICHT!!!   * Wer aufmerksam liest, wird in der Ausgabe des Status den Fehler finden, dass "wlan0" nicht vorhanden sei. Dieser Fehler interessiert uns an dieser Stelle NICHT!!!
-  * ''sudo systemctl enable dnsmasq''+
  
 ===== Access-Point einrichten ===== ===== Access-Point einrichten =====
Zeile 50: Zeile 54:
 channel=3 channel=3
 hw_mode=g hw_mode=g
-country_code=de+country_code=DE
 ieee80211n=1 ieee80211n=1
 ieee80211d=1</code> ieee80211d=1</code>
Zeile 61: Zeile 65:
   * Damit wird der WAP im Debug-Modus gestartet und meldet unter anderem, ob sich ein Client mit diesem verbindet, oder nicht. Bitte jetzt einen Verbindungsversuch mit einem Smart-Device unternehmen.    * Damit wird der WAP im Debug-Modus gestartet und meldet unter anderem, ob sich ein Client mit diesem verbindet, oder nicht. Bitte jetzt einen Verbindungsversuch mit einem Smart-Device unternehmen. 
   * Hat alles geklappt und wurde eine Verbindung hergestellt, kann der hostapd mit CTRL-C abgebrochen werden.   * Hat alles geklappt und wurde eine Verbindung hergestellt, kann der hostapd mit CTRL-C abgebrochen werden.
-  * ''sudo nano /etc/default/hostapd'' +  * ''sudo nano /etc/default/hostapd''\\   Ans Ende der Datei anhängen, dann speichern und schliessen:
-  * Ans Ende der Datei anhängen, dann speichern und schliessen:+
 <code>RUN_DAEMON=yes <code>RUN_DAEMON=yes
 DAEMON_CONF="/etc/hostapd/hostapd.conf"</code> DAEMON_CONF="/etc/hostapd/hostapd.conf"</code>
-  * ''sudo systemctl unmask hostapd'' +  * ''sudo systemctl unmask hostapd''\\   Ausgabe: //Removed /etc/systemd/system/hostapd.service.// 
-  * Ausgabe: //Removed /etc/systemd/system/hostapd.service.// +  * ''sudo systemctl start hostapd && sudo systemctl enable hostapd''\\   Ab sofort ist das WiFi-Netz "NotfallboxV2" auf Smart-Devices wieder zu sehen. 
-  * ''sudo systemctl start hostapd'' +  * ''sudo systemctl status hostapd''\\   "Active: <fc #00ff00>active (running)</fc>"
-  * ''sudo systemctl enable hostapd'' +
-  * Ab sofort ist das WiFi-Netz "NotfallboxPIZero" auf Smart-Devices wieder zu sehen. +
-  * ''sudo systemctl status hostapd'' +
-  * "Active: <fc #00ff00>active (running)</fc>"+
  
-Zum Testen der Konfiguration einfach noch einmal mit dem Netzwerk "**NotfallboxV1test**verbinden. Natürlich kann man dann nichts tuen, aber die Verbindung sollte dann schon klappen.+Zum Testen der Konfiguration einfach noch einmal mit dem Netzwerk **NotfallboxV2** verbinden. Natürlich kann man dann nichts tuen, aber die Verbindung sollte dann schon klappen.
  
-Weiter geht es ab hier nun mit der [[nfb:software:installation:pi:1:web|Installation des Web-Servers]].+Weiter geht es ab hier nun mit der [[nfb:software:installation:pi:2:web|Installation des Web-Servers]].
nfb/software/installation/pi/2/ap.1703358769.txt.gz · Zuletzt geändert: 2023/12/23 19:12 von dj1ng

Falls nicht anders bezeichnet, ist der Inhalt dieses Wikis unter der folgenden Lizenz veröffentlicht: Public Domain
Public Domain Donate Powered by PHP Valid HTML5 Valid CSS Driven by DokuWiki